#include "portfwd/portfwd.h"
|
|
|
|
int main(int argc, char** argv)
|
|
{
|
|
if(argc!=2)
|
|
{
|
|
printf("Usage: %s <port>\n", argv[0]);
|
|
return 1;
|
|
}
|
|
int port = atoi(argv[1]);
|
|
Portfwd pf;
|
|
if(!pf.init(2000))
|
|
{
|
|
printf("Portfwd.init() failed.\n");
|
|
return 2;
|
|
}
|
|
printf("External IP: %s\n", pf.external_ip().c_str());
|
|
printf("LAN IP: %s\n", pf.lan_ip().c_str());
|
|
printf("Max upstream: %d bps, max downstream: %d bps\n",
|
|
pf.max_upstream_bps(), pf.max_downstream_bps() );
|
|
|
|
printf("%s\n", ((pf.add( port ))?"Added":"Failed to add") );
|
|
|
|
printf("Any key to exit...\n");
|
|
char foo;
|
|
scanf("%c",&foo);
|
|
|
|
printf("%s\n", ((pf.remove( port ))?"Removed.":"Failed to remove") );
|
|
return 0;
|
|
}
